微创经皮钢板固定技术治疗骨质疏松性肱骨近端三部分骨折 被引量:3

摘要 目的探讨微创经皮钢板固定(MIPPO)技术治疗骨质疏松性肱骨近端三部分骨折的临床疗效。方法对11例骨质疏松性肱骨近端三部分骨折患者,予以闭合复位、小切口定位、经皮导入微创经皮锁定加压接骨板(LCP)固定治疗。结果所有病例术后随访3~18个月,无术后并发症。关节活动满意,骨折愈合时间较传统切开复位时间短,无一例出现内固定松动、骨折再移位。采用Neer评分方法评定疗效,优6例,良3例,可2例。结论MIPPO技术治疗骨质疏松性肱骨近端三部分骨折,能减少创伤,固定牢靠,术后功能锻炼顺利,疗效满意。
作者 陈璟昆 罗鹰
出处 《中国医师进修杂志》 2010年第5期50-52,共3页 Chinese Journal of Postgraduates of Medicine
